“HuaYi” Microbial Inoculant Increases Rice Yield by 532.5 kg per Hectare

Source:BGI Bioverse View count:80758

On September 29, under the guidance of the Jiutai District People’s Government of Changchun City, Jilin Province, the “Autumn On-site Demonstration, Yield Measurement, and Tasting Event of the Jiutai Tribute Rice Raw Grain Variety Screening Base,” jointly organized by the Jiutai District Bureau of Agriculture and Rural Affairs and the Jiutai District Grain and Material Reserves Bureau, was successfully held.

At the event, the 666.67 hectares rice microbial inoculant application area developed by BGI Bioverse was unveiled as a key demonstration site. It comprehensively showcased the practical effectiveness of microbial technology in promoting green rice cultivation, improving quality, and increasing yield, attracting widespread attention from attending experts and growers.

Field harvest data showed that rice treated with the “HuaYi” microbial inoculant achieved an actual field yield of 18,610 jin per hectare, compared with 17,540 jin per hectare in the control plots. This represents an average yield increase of 532.5 kg per hectare, corresponding to a 6.1% increase.

Earlier field observations on August 5 indicated that rice fields treated with the “HuaYi” series microbial inoculants exhibited more developed root systems, an increased number of effective tillers, and faster grain-filling rates.

These results are attributed to the presence of highly active phosphate-solubilizing and potassium-releasing bacteria in the microbial inoculant, which effectively activate soil nutrients and stimulate soil fertility potential. In addition, the synergistic effects of added organic small molecules and inorganic nutrients promote stronger roots and healthier seedlings, ultimately enhancing photosynthetic efficiency and achieving a dual breakthrough in quality improvement and yield increase.

Based on current market prices, farmers using this inoculant can achieve an average income increase of approximately RMB 125 per mu, with an input–output ratio of 1:5, demonstrating significant economic benefits. Notably, following successful yield increases in soybean and cotton in 2025, the “HuaYi” microbial inoculant has once again delivered consistent yield improvements in field crops. This further verifies its stability and broad applicability across major grain crops.

The “Jilin Changchun–BGI Bioverse Microbial Fertilizer Rice Application Project Demonstration Area” was jointly established by the Jiutai District People’s Government and BGI Bioverse. The project aims to apply advanced microbial technologies to systematically validate the comprehensive benefits of microbial inoculants in reducing fertilizer and pesticide use, improving soil quality, and enhancing crop quality. It explores a science-driven path to increasing grain production that achieves “reduced fertilizer input without yield reduction, and increased yield with greater efficiency,” providing a replicable and scalable model for advancing sustainable agricultural development.
